#f7e34c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f7e34c is composed of 96.9% red, 89%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.1% magenta, 69.2%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 53 degrees, a saturation of 91.4% and a lightness of 63.3%. #f7e34c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ff98 with #efc700.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c33.

#f7e34c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#f7e34c has RGB values of R:247, G:227,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.69,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16245580.

Hex triplet f7e34c #f7e34c
RGB Decimal 247, 227, 76 rgb(247,227,76)
RGB Percent 96.9, 89, 29.8 rgb(96.9%,89%,29.8%)
CMYK 0, 8, 69, 3
HSL 53°, 91.4, 63.3 hsl(53,91.4%,63.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 53°, 69.2, 96.9
Web Safe ffcc33 #ffcc33
CIE-LAB 89.503, -9.476, 72.498
XYZ 67.132, 75.236, 17.823
xyY 0.419, 0.47, 75.236
CIE-LCH 89.503, 73.114, 97.447
CIE-LUV 89.503, 19.931, 85.795
Hunter-Lab 86.739, -13.642, 48.534
Binary 11110111, 11100011, 01001100

Shades and Tints of #f7e34c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090800 is the darkest color, while #fffd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f7e34c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8a69b is the less saturated color, while #fee945 is the most saturated one.
